The Community History Project preserves and shares the stories, memories, and cultural heritage of Toronto's neighbourhoods through oral history collection, archival documentation, and public exhibitions. The organization works with residents, community groups, and local institutions to record and celebrate the experiences of people whose histories are often overlooked in mainstream accounts. Their programmes include interviews with longtime residents, digitization of community documents and photographs, and exhibitions that bring neighbourhood histories to life for current and future generations. By creating accessible archives and hosting community events, the Project strengthens cultural understanding and connection across Toronto while ensuring that diverse voices shape how the city's past is remembered and told.
